Senior RA/QA Consultant (Perm)
Senior Consultant | Regulatory Affairs & Quality | Software as a Medical Device (SaMD) & AI
£90,000 + Bonus | Fully Remote (UK) | Work from Anywhere in the UK / EU
Indo Search is partnering exclusively with one of the UK's leading specialist consultancies in Software as a Medical Device (SaMD), AI enabled medical devices, and digital health.
From AI diagnostics and digital therapeutics to connected medical devices and clinical software, you'll help pioneering organisations navigate complex regulatory and quality challenges as they bring life-changing technologies to patients across the UK, Europe, the US, and beyond.
No two projects are the same.
- One week you could be defining the global regulatory strategy for an AI-enabled medical device.
- The next, leading an FDA submission, implementing a Quality Management System for an innovative startup, or advising a scale-up preparing for international expansion.
Working alongside an exceptional multidisciplinary team spanning Regulatory Affairs, Quality Assurance, Clinical Evaluation, Health Economics, and Intellectual Property, you'll help shape both your clients' success and the future of one of the UK's most respected digital health consultancies.

What makes this stand out?
- Work exclusively with innovative Software as a Medical Device and AI technologies.
- Lead regulatory strategies and submissions across the UK, EU, US, and international markets.
- Influence products from concept through to commercialisation.
- Collaborate with recognised experts across regulatory, quality, clinical, and market access.
- Fully remote working with genuine flexibility around your lifestyle.
- Quarterly team meet-ups to collaborate, learn, and celebrate success.
- Competitive salary up to £90,000 plus a structured bonus scheme.
- Play a key role in mentoring colleagues and shaping the continued growth of the consultancy.

We're looking for someone who has
- A proven track record supporting Software as a Medical Device (SaMD) and/or AI enabled medical devices (AIaMD).
- Hands-on experience preparing Technical Documentation, Quality Management Systems, and regulatory submissions for both CE Marking and FDA.
- Strong working knowledge of ISO 13485, ISO 14971, IEC 62304, IEC 82304-1, and IEC 62366-1.
- Experience supporting multiple products across different stages of development.
- Excellent communication skills and the ability to build trusted relationships with clients and multidisciplinary teams.
If you're an experienced Regulatory or Quality professional looking to accelerate your career while helping shape the future of AI-powered healthcare, this is an opportunity to make a genuine impact across some of the most exciting digital health technologies in development today.
